Omo means Child in the Yoruba language. It is used to refer to a child, a person regardless of age in contexts or child of- a concept or Identity. It can be used for exclamation as well.
Omo Sade- Sade's child
Omo yen- That child
Omo ge- Fine babe
Omo Yoruba - Yoruba child =(Yoruba person, of Yoruba ancestry)
Omo Naija- Child of Nigeria =(Nigerian)
Omo Ghana- Ghanaian person
Omo! look at that horse
